Deep Tide TechFlow news, on August 6, according to Fox News, the U.S. General Services Administration (GSA) announced today a partnership with OpenAI to provide ChatGPT Enterprise Edition services to all federal agencies, with each agency paying a usage fee of $1. This initiative is a key component of the Trump administration's artificial intelligence action plan, aimed at enhancing the efficiency of government departments.
OpenAI CEO Sam Altman stated that providing artificial intelligence tools to the public service sector can help government personnel better serve the American people. As part of the collaboration, federal agency employees will receive customized training resources and guided learning programs.
